Please tell us about the good and bad aspects of living in your local area:
Good: Walkable to shops, park and schools. Bad: No playground for kids on site yet, parking impossible in allocated parking spaces outside of house as blocked by other neighbours (Leafliving informed of this issue and were unhelpful), neighbours unfortunately doing drugs, dealing drugs and physically abusing each other loudly - unsafe for children around here.
How has the building management responded to any problems or issues you have raised:
Issues we had were rectified, just really slowly. We went without kitchen cupboards for about 3 months. Might seem trivial but the rent isn't cheap and I expected better honestly. Some issues were never rectified and we just lived with it until we left. Not ideal.
Please share one thing (or more) which you wish you had known before you moved in:
Take your own photos when checking in and checking out of property - standard advice anyway for a rental but LeafLiving really took the p**s claiming money from our deposit for things that we had actually sorted. (Charging us £300 for example to mow the lawn. We had an invoice from our gardener who had mowed the lawn on our check out day! Outrageous on their behalf - the things they tried to charge us for were laughable - indents in carpet, dust etc. Double check with landlord about parking - we were informed we had space for 3 cars at the viewing and then were later informed no, only 2 car spaces once we'd moved in and were repeatedly "told off" (via email) for parking a second car on our drive (when we were actually able to that was - most of the time our spaces were blocked by neighbours cars but this wasn't a priority for LeafLiving) Really stressful experience.

Please tell us about the good and bad aspects of living in your local area:
There is a local co op about 7 minute walk away. Problems with this is that it can be a very congested road. The pavements to the co op are very narrow so for a family a little narrow and slightly dangerous. I t would be great to have a shop on the estate especially as its such a big one with many families. Not very much visitor parking, not bad for us but we know there are many issues with parking on the estate on the road and complaints made. Bins are collected on time, no anti-social behaviour on our side of the estate, no traffic noise for us we have been happy here.
How has the building management responded to any problems or issues you have raised:
Not about the garden situation and mould in the bathroom which we have to be constantly on top of. Taf especially has been the most helpful and professional young man dealing with our enquiry yesterday. Very approachable, friendly, helpful and courteous]. Important for the ocmpany to recognise this..
Please share one thing (or more) which you wish you had known before you moved in:
That the houses are warm, no too overly hot in the summer, good size bedrooms, Nice to have an en-suite, good sized garden if you can use it, The vinyl is easy to keep clean. Nice and light and airy.
